Output 502369fd30881533f29300997ba3f864da69c8c8067492bb2437b113a08b64e0: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9071f75e0d96f6d1a63a4363528f395dc3b81512 OP_EQUAL
address
3ErmkgaaYjpAh75YUJGQDkviJ5SZNrxjZL
transaction
502369fd30881533f29300997ba3f864da69c8c8067492bb2437b113a08b64e0
confirmations
123527
spent
true